Hi there, my name is Jeff Arthur with the Values Conversation. Let me tell you something we all know about. We serve an omnipotent God. We serve a God who has created the universes. Who has done incredible, extraordinary, unbelievable things that we are incapable of even comprehending what all he has done, and yet there is a limitation that God has. It is one he put on himself. It’s talked about multiple times in multiple ways in multiple people, but I want to read to you Jeremiah, Chapter 31, the end of Verse 34. He says, “I will forgive their wickedness and I will remember their sins no more.” We serve a God who has a bad memory and it’s because that’s the way he wants it. It is so important to understand that while we will remember our mistakes and failures and sins, our loving, just perfect God on purpose does not. That was the purpose of Jesus Christ. So that he would remember our sins no more. They would be taken away. We have a loving God who on purpose makes sure that salvation is offered and that he doesn’t remember all the things that we did wrong.
